Quick Summary
The Department of Veterans Affairs (VA), specifically the Margaret Cochran Corbin VA Medical Center in New York, NY, is seeking a brand name only purchase of the Steris HarmonyAIR ALYON Operating Room Lighting System. This combined synopsis/solicitation aims to replace aging OR lights that are past their recommended replacement date and beyond economical repair. The procurement is unrestricted and requires a firm-fixed price contract. Quotes are due by May 12, 2026, at 4:00 PM ET.
Scope of Work
This requirement includes the supply, installation, and associated services for Steris HarmonyAIR ALYON surgical lights. Key deliverables are:
- Six (6) HarmonyAIR ALYON Dual Lights, Camera Ready
- Two (2) HarmonyAIR ALYON Triple Lights, Camera Ready
- Associated drop tubes, ceiling plates, and wall control boxes
- Deinstallation and disposal of existing OR lights
- Installation of new lighting systems
- Delivery of equipment (white glove delivery to inside of building)
- Clinical and technical training for up to 5 trainees
- Project Design, Program Planning & Coordination Support
The justification for brand name only is based on the Steris HarmonyAIR ALYON system's unique features, including four adjustable pattern size options, built-in obstruction detection, and a CRI of 98, which are required by the medical center.
Contract Details
- Contract Type: Firm-Fixed Price
- Delivery: No later than 180 days after award
- Warranty: One-year equipment warranty
- Installation: To be completed within 2 months of equipment delivery
- Training: Onsite training within 1 month of completed installation
- NAICS Code: 339113 (Surgical Appliance and Supplies Manufacturing) with an 800-employee size standard
- Product Service Code (PSC): 6515 (Medical And Surgical Instruments, Equipment, And Supplies)
Submission & Evaluation
- Response Due: May 12, 2026, 4:00 PM Eastern Time, New York, USA
- Submission Method: Quotes must be submitted via email to Janelle.Bonafede@va.gov.
- Evaluation Criteria: Award will be based on a comparative evaluation considering Technical Capability and Price.
- Technical Capability: Offerors must demonstrate the ability to meet all requirements and be authorized to provide the specified equipment.
- Price: Total of all line-item prices.
- Mandatory Requirements: Offerors must be registered in SAM and submit the FAR 52.225-2 Buy American Certificate. A statement regarding acceptance of terms and conditions or a list of exceptions is also required.
Additional Notes
This is an RFQ issued under FAR Part 12 for commercial products and services. This announcement serves as the only solicitation document.
